October Women’s Forum Luncheon

Patton Boggs Women’s Forum is hosting Running Start’s “Path to Politics.”  October’s program is one in a series of seminars being presented throughout the year.  The panel will discuss “The Importance of Running and Losing.”  Running Start is an organization that brings young women to politics so that they are knowledgeable about the process, invested in the outcome, and interested in participating as elected leaders. Their programs educate the public about young women’s unique role in politics and the importance of getting more young women engaged and involved in politics. By educating young women and girls about the importance of politics, and imbuing them with the skills they need to be leaders, we will give women the “running start” they need to achieve greater political power. With an earlier start in politics, women will climb higher on the leadership ladder, allowing more women to share in the decision making power of this country.
